Linux环境C语言编程第1讲linux系统环境介绍
Linux环境C语言编程第2讲命令行解析+环境变量+gcc基本参数
Linux环境C语言编程第3讲共享库、gdb的使用
Linux环境C语言编程第4讲Makefile介绍
Linux环境C语言编程第5讲标准I/O的一些函数基本用法
Linux环境C语言编程第6讲标准IO缓冲
Linux环境C语言编程第7讲标准IO流
Linux环境C语言编程第8讲linux各类文件介绍
Linux环境C语言编程第9讲基本的文件IO系统调用
Linux环境C语言编程第10讲文件描述符
Linux环境C语言编程第11讲命名管道、阻塞IO
Linux环境C语言编程第12讲匿名管道
Linux环境C语言编程第13讲硬链接与软连接
Linux环境C语言编程第14讲目录操作
Linux环境C语言编程第15讲proc目录
Linux环境C语言编程第16讲dev目录
Linux环境C语言编程第17讲串口操作
Linux环境C语言编程第18讲串口、终端缓冲区的清空
Linux环境C语言编程第19讲多路转接之select
Linux环境C语言编程第20讲poll
Linux环境C语言编程第21讲epoll的含义
Linux环境C语言编程第22讲epoll的使用
Linux环境C语言编程第23讲其他I/O系统调用
Linux环境C语言编程第24讲异步IO函数
Linux环境C语言编程第25讲文件权限的意义
Linux环境C语言编程第26讲SUID与SGID
Linux环境C语言编程第27讲用户名称和组名称
Linux环境C语言编程第28讲进程的用户ID与组ID
Linux环境C语言编程第29讲信号的介绍
Linux环境C语言编程第30讲signal函数
Linux环境C语言编程第31讲信号集、sigaction
Linux环境C语言编程第32讲信号阻塞、定时器
Linux环境C语言编程第33讲信号阻塞集、可靠信号、函数间跳转
Linux环境C语言编程第34讲新进程的产生
Linux环境C语言编程第35讲进程的终止
Linux环境C语言编程第36讲SIGCHLD信号与waitpid函数
Linux环境C语言编程第37讲SIGCHLD的处理、孤儿进程
Linux环境C语言编程第38讲进程身份切换,execv
Linux环境C语言编程第39讲shell命令之逻辑连接、管道连接
Linux环境C语言编程第40讲进程组
Linux环境C语言编程第41讲实现一个简单的类shell脚本解释器
Linux环境C语言编程第42讲线程的产生
Linux环境C语言编程第43讲pthread_detach,pthread_cancel的使用
Linux环境C语言编程第44讲互斥
Linux环境C语言编程第45讲读写锁、自旋锁
Linux环境C语言编程第46讲三种锁的比较、条件变量
Linux环境C语言编程第47讲文件锁
Linux环境C语言编程第48讲System V ipc介绍以及消息队列
Linux环境C语言编程第49讲共享内存与信号量
Linux环境C语言编程第50讲socket简介
Linux环境C语言编程第51讲udp服务器端
Linux环境C语言编程第52讲udp客户端
Linux环境C语言编程第53讲tcp的建立
Linux环境C语言编程第54讲UNIX域套接字、文件描述符的传递
Linux环境C语言编程第55讲TCP服务器架构
Linux环境C语言编程第56讲设计实例(1)
Linux环境C语言编程第57讲设计实例(2)